Transaction 955279d6fbe9301db3e38eed3f27eafdeb133c1eda6600ea4ebfcd4fbcfb0bba
1 Input
1 Output
-
955279d6fbe9301db3e38eed3f27eafdeb133c1eda6600ea4ebfcd4fbcfb0bba:0
- value
- 498515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e57b3b2a1b1bc0557336150da02f27119e0abbe OP_EQUAL
- address
- 3BkTKHNN3QU82y3ZAaPseE6znrGvSJLp4T